#036182 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#036182 is composed of 1.2% red, 38% green and 51%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 97.7% cyan, 25.4% magenta, 0% yellow and 49% black. It has a hue angle of 195.6 degrees, a saturation of 95.5% and a lightness of 26.1%. #036182 color hex could be obtained by blending #06c2ff with #000005. Closest websafe color is: #006699.

#036182 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#036182 has RGB values of R:3, G:97, B:130 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.25, Y:0, K:0.49. Its decimal value is 221570.
